An electric version of the fifth-generation Range Rover (L460) wasn't meant to be this late.The delay that sees it land four years after the current car first went on sale, was triggered first by having to reconfigure the Range Rover's MLA Flex platform's outdated 400-volt electrics to more powerful 800-volt hardware and then by the huge decision to go ahead and design, develop and engineer the battery and drive units in-house.The final barrier to its launch was when, after extensive testing, engineers realised the all-new front motor that it had developed from scratch was prone to overheating in extreme off-roading, prompting a costly last-minute switch.In the end, the pioneering tech developed needed no less than 300 patents, not that the new Range Rover Electric advertises its state-of-the-art tech.Just a tweaked front grille, revised underbody and set of fresh 22-inch wheels give the game away. All have been aerodynamically optimised to benefit range.The reason for the under-the-radar approach is that even deep into its middle age, the current Range Rover's design remains a major attraction for buyers.The same well-heeled bunch are pretty partial to the way the big SUV looks and feels within, and that's why the Electric version's cabin is also unchanged, which is a very good thing when it comes to the fit, finish and the intuitive tech available, plus the Range Rover's trademark towering driving position and incredible comfort.The decent 575-litre boot also remains undisturbed and is still accessed via the excellent split tailgate, although there's no space for a spare wheel and no frunk up front for cables.The Range Rover Electric can't match the all-new BMW iX5's 845km range, but data from 350 million journeys collected from owners suggests the 600km NEDC range provided by its 118.5kWh battery is more than enough, especially since that figure translates into up to 535km in the real world.Plug it in and, thanks to its 800-volt electrics, a 10 to 80 per cent top-up takes around 22 minutes, which isn't bad, but its 350kW peak charging is some way off the 460kW rate a BMW iX5 is capable of.While a 10 minute burst of charge adds up to 220km of range, its German rival will have squeezed in as much as 350km into the battery, but in Australia, finding a charger powerful enough to realise those numbers won't be easy.For now, just one powertrain will be offered that combines two 260kW e-motors that drive each axle to produce 405kW and 850Nm.That translates to a brisk 0-100km/h dash of 4.5 seconds and an 80-120km/h sprint of 2.7 seconds, which is said to demonstrate that this EV is as quick to overtake at higher speeds as the V8 version.What's remarkable is that performance is achieved with a kerb weight in excess of 2800kg, with the battery accounting for 700kg of that mass.Behind the wheel on our brief drive, the Range Rover Electric is effortless, off the mark and gathering pace, it doesn't feel heavy.Helping disguise the weight is an 88mm lower centre of gravity, but the large SUV hasn't quite morphed into anything remotely sporty.Like other models, rear-wheel steering and twin-chamber air suspension are present, but the star of the show is the new Integrated Traction Management tech that can monitor and adjust torque in 50 milliseconds – 100 times faster than the combustion version.Capable of climbing 45-degree slopes, there's now even a one-pedal off-road mode for when you're in the mud, snow, sand or rocky terrain for a safer, more precise way of tackling unfamiliar territory.The system is so quick and smooth to work that it's difficult to detect any slip, even with clumsy stabs of the throttle.Come to a river crossing and the Range Rover can still wade through water up to 900mm, although there is one drawback of going electric – towing is wound back to just 2500kg – 1000kg less than the V8 and 500kg behind the plug-in hybrid.In Australia, the Range Rover will be available with HSE, Autobiography and SV trim, with the entry model likely to feature:22-inch alloy wheelsMeridian 3D surround soundSoft semi-aniline leather20-way adjustable front seatsHeated and ventilated front and rear seatsLarge head-up displayThe Autobiography will add:Upgraded headlightsSliding panoramic roofMore powerful sound systemBody and Soul 24-way adjustable massage chairsQuad-zone climate controlThe Range Rover Electric has yet to be crash-tested but the combustion versions were rated the maximum five stars for protection by Euro NCAP and ANCAP back in 2022.The large luxury SUV comes with Land Rover's five-year, unlimited-kilometre warranty and eight-year/160,000km protection for the high-voltage battery.Expect the Range Rover to come with the option of pre-purchased, fixed-price servicing for up to five years.The Range Rover Electric has been priced from $317,718 for the HSE, $357,718 for the Autobiography and $417,418 for the flagship SV, with all pricing excluding on-road costs.The new battery-powered SUV is offered with the standard and extended-long wheelbase, but a seven-seat version will be off the menu.

Given the way so many four-wheel drives have morphed into performance SUVs over the years, it’s no surprise Range Rover had its own take on a high-spec, high-stepping wagon. The difference being, of course, that with a Range Rover badge, the end result needed to be sporty(-ish) and capable of plugging through the worst forest tracks and trails imaginable.The product of that thinking became the Range Rover Sport.Although the badging and high-end interior materials said Range Rover, the platform with its semi-monocoque construction said Land Rover. Land Rover Discovery 3, to be precise. But when you started to explore the Sport’s on- and off-road abilities and its tremendous looking body, any misgivings might have been scratched.The range kicked off in Australia in 2005 as the L320 series and included a huge range of mechanical packages. They started with the 2.7TDV6 which used a 2.7 litre turbo-diesel V6 with a six-speed automatic. With 140kW performance was okay, but importantly, the L320 used a proper two-speed transfer-case with permanent four-wheel drive.There was also a 4.4-litre petrol V8 option with 220kW and a storming 4.2-litre supercharged petrol V8 with no less than 287kW at its disposal. Both of those also had six-speed automatic transmissions and all V8 models had a locking rear differential for more off-road prowess.A year after the model’s launch, Range Rover added a 3.6-litre twin-turbo diesel V8 model with 200kW.The Range Rover badge decreed that luxury could not be forgotten, so every version of the Sport featured 18-inch alloy wheels, dual-zone climate control, cruise control, LED lighting and leather upholstery. The 4.4-litre V8 version added a CD stacker, bi-xenon headlights, and rear parking sensors, while the diesel V8 carried the same specification but with 19-inch alloys. The supercharged Sport added 20-inch wheels, Brembo brakes, front parking sensors, memory seats and mirrors as well as hydraulically controlled anti-roll suspension.Air suspension was a much hyped part of the Sport deal with the (on-paper) ability to make the independent suspension work as if the vehicle had solid axles in tougher off-road settings.Range Rover gave the L320 a facelift (to Series 2 spec) in 2009 with new engines and improved suspension as well as interior improvements to make the driver’s job easier.The new engines started with a 3.0-litre turbo-diesel V6, while the V8s were replaced by a 5.0-litre petrol V8. Available in either naturally aspirated or supercharged form, the new V8s were good for 276kW and a massive 375kW.The model was eventually replaced in 2013 by the L494 model Range Rover Sport. This is no short list and the Range Rover Sport’s reputation for fragility and dud engineering is based on many years of turning motorists into mechanics.Let’s start with the real elephant in the room, the 2.7 and 3.0 litre V6 turbo-diesels. These have a pretty shocking record for destroying themselves due to problems with the bottom end bearings. Speculation is that the bearings themselves were either fitted incorrectly at the factory, or that they could wear and 'spin' in service. Either way, once you hear the warning noises from under the bonnet, you had a handful of seconds to pull off the road, shut the engine off and call a tow-truck. Any longer and you were likely to destroy the engine completely as the crankshaft failed due to the bearing problem.Symptoms that you have those precious seconds remaining include a knocking noise that gets louder as you load the engine, and a low oil pressure warning on the dashboard. Ignore it and you’ll soon have the con-rods on the ground under the car. Not nice.Scandalously, despite this being a known problem affecting the very earliest L320 cars, it took Land Rover until 2012 to sort a fix with a revised bearing design.Early examples of this engine also had a major design flaw in the oil pump assembly which was too weak to support the tensioner for the rubber timing belt that was mounted on the pump casing. This often showed up straight after a new timing belt was fitted and the added tension of the new belt exceeded the integrity of the pump casing.At that point, all hell boke loose as the timing belt jumped ship, allowing the pistons to collide with the valves and reducing the engine to scrap in milli-seconds. A revised pump casing design fixed things, but not before plenty of owners were replacing entire engines.The single turbocharger unit fitted to the 2.7-litre V6 was also prone to internal wear. Lots of white smoke from the exhaust was a sign that this was the case. Replacing the turbocharger unit was the usual fix. EGR valve failures on this engine are not unknown, either.The 5.0-litre supercharged V8 was not without problems and it often developed a rattle or ticking noise. This was usually traced to the timing chain tensioner, requiring the tensioner and the timing chain to be replaced. An improved design of the chain and tensioner helped, but didn’t arrive until the 2012 model.The Sport’s air suspension has also caused its share of grief with many owners returning to their vehicle to find it lying almost flat on the ground. The cause is usually the air suspension’s compressor system which can either fail to maintain the required ride height or simply allow all the air to escape the suspension units. One theory holds that the compressor itself was too small and was overworked, leading to failures.We’ve also heard of a few instances where the suspension units themselves have failed requiring costly replacement. But even the plastic plumbing for the air suspension seems underdone in the sense of a car designed for off-road work.Those are by no means the only faults associated with this make and model, but they’re the ones that keep surfacing over time. None of them are minor. Again, this is a long list because the Range Rover Sport has been far from immune from safety recalls to fix things that should never have gone wrong.Let’s start with the transmission which could sometimes refuse to select Park. This affected very early build L320s.Then there was the ABS sensor which could chafe its wiring on the wheel under extreme cornering and suspension travel situations. Again, this affected early (2005 and 2006) models.Perhaps the recall with the greatest potential for mayhem was one for V6 turbo-diesel vehicles built between mid-2004 and mid-2009. In those, there was a chance the vacuum system and the entire braking system could fail, leading to a total loss of brake performance. And again, that’s an awful lot of cars to be affected by such a serious defect.The L320 was also recalled at various points in time to correct faulty crank angle sensors that would stop the engine in its tracks, door latches that wouldn’t (latch) and fuel pumps that could fail prematurely.You can find out more by visiting https://www.vehiclerecalls.gov.au/ Later built cars were definitely better than earlier-build examples, purely because Range Rover had time to sort things out (not that it always did). But the one vehicle we’d avoid would be the turbo-diesel in any of its forms as these were the ones with the dicky bottom end. This is a vehicle where the fewer kilometres covered, the better. That said, you do see the odd one with better than 400,000km on board still getting around, but it would be very interesting to find out how much of a grandfather’s axe it is. Those high-milers are also almost always turbo-diesel cars, too, but that’s as much a function of the fact that this vehicle arrived in Australia when diesel was the new black, and people were flocking to it. It’s very difficult to recommend this make and model unless you’re an expert in diagnosing and fixing them and don’t mind a bit of down time. The non-supercharged petrol V8 stands a better chance of going the distance, but even it lives in the shadow of air suspension failures and other maladies. A high-mileage turbo-diesel can be had for comfortably less than $10,000 these days. In fact, you see them advertised for as little as $5000 which still makes them a punt, but a much lower-stakes punt.There’s a wide spread of prices after that with something like a supercharged V8 version with 100,000km showing for between $45,000 and $50,000. The one thing in the Sport’s favour as a long-term proposition is the magnificent repair and parts industry that has sprung up around the brand. You could argue that’s a function of necessity to keep a flawed product on the road, but it also reflects the fanaticism the Range Rover brand has created for itself.There’s a legion of specialist workshops that know these vehicles backwards and can supply pretty much every part needed. Independent specialists are also usually a lot cheaper than Range Rover dealership repairs and servicing.The better news is that every time a Range Rover Sport is pensioned off or scrapped its parts help keep other Rangies on the road. There’s no way of knowing how many L320 Range Rover Sports were sold during the model’s eight years on sale. But we can tell you that the bigger online sales sites have between 50 and 140 L320s available for sale.The vast majority of those are turbo-diesel V6 variants.
